Dani Ceballos transfer talks between Tottenham and Real Madrid "very advanced"

Tottenham are reportedly looking to continue their summer spending and have set their sights on securing a deal for Dani Ceballos from Real Madrid , according to Sport Witness .

The 22-year-old was a stand out performer for Spain at the Under-21 European Championships, raising questions about Zinedine Zidane 's rating of the player.

Ceballos feels there is a future for him at Madrid and would be keen on a loan move to North London, something Mauricio Pochettino has supposedly agreed to.

Spanish outlet, Estadio Deportivo , reported that Spurs have been locked in talks for the past month as they attempt to reach an agreement for Ceballos ahead of next season.

Ceballos joined Madrid from Real Betis in July 2017. He has made 100 appearances in the Spanish top-flight and has earned six caps for the national team.

Negotiations between Tottenham and Madrid have been described as being 'very advanced' and 'everything points' to the Spaniard trading La Liga for the Premier League, say Sport Witness .

Reports in Spain are claiming that Tottenham have the upper hand regarding Ceballos, only time will tell if they can get the deal over the line ahead of the 19/20 campaign.

The club have already shown they mean business with some big spending this transfer window, plus some savvy investment in rising stars on home soil.

Tanguy Ndombele joined from Lyon for a fee which could rise to £70 million, alongside Jack Clarke from Leeds United who has been loaned back to Yorkshire for the upcoming season.

Ceballos would be Spurs third signing of the summer should they get the deal completed, as Pochettino looks to shape the team in preparation for pre-season.

Tottenham kick-off their Premier League campaign when they welcome newly-promoted Aston Villa to the Tottenham Hotspur Stadium on August 10th, with kick-off at 17.30.
